Re: Why Living With A Nigerian Wife Abroad Is No Longer Fashionable! by Eziachi: 12:13am On Nov 07, 2014
I cannot recall how many marital problems involving Nigerians in the U.K that I knew that failed from those that went home, both male and female to marry someone they barely knew back home, only for both to realise that they have made a huge mistake.
My advice to the young generation is always to marry someone you knew a bit and who knew you a bit too and as you embark on a journey of life time discovering each other. As after 40+ years of marriage my wife still surprises me.lol
I left home after the war to arrive in England after my 20th birthday, and prior, I never had a girlfriend, never kissed girls, talk less of sleeping with anyone for the first time.

So I knew nobody of the opposite sex intimately back home enough to come home and marry, hence my mother insistence that I come home and get a wife sounded foreign to me then.
And I was right to defy my mother and marry a young, intelligent and very loving white Scottish girl I met through a friend.
And 40+ years later, she is still my wife and the only woman I have ever kissed and slept with. A mother and grandmother of my beloved children and grandchildren.
A good wife or a good husband is not about where they come from, it’s about marrying your best friend, who will jump into the ocean for you because he/she loved you. In conclusion, most Nigeria women abuse the law set out to protect women against abusive men, use it to destroy their own life and that of their husband, thinking that it’s liberation, only to realise years later what a fool they’ve been and Nigerian men that think that a wife means a servant and dare not treat their wife as they will treat themselves and end up messing their marriage up.
